I’ve had a camera in hand most of my life, but I really didn’t get serious about it until the late 1990’s. Living in West Michigan, with easy access to the lakeshore, urban areas and lots of open spaces tuned my eye to a large range of subjects. I try to see the things that most people pass by to make my photographs. The small or overlooked but beautiful things. I also try to capture the gorgeous light that falls in this area near the bookends of the day.

Whether the photograph comes from a modern digital camera or a 50 year old film camera, I also print my own photography. Using historical processes, some 100+ years old, gives my prints a one of a kind feel. For the older processes, such as Cyanotypes, Van Dyke Brown and Platinum, I use fine art papers and hand coat them, ensuring that each one is different from the previous print.

The photographs I print all strike a chord in me that touches my soul. I hope they do the same to you.
